import java.util.*;
class Solution {
public int maximumLength(int[] nums) {
Map<Long, Integer> freq = new HashMap<>();
for (int x : nums) {
freq.put((long) x, freq.getOrDefault((long) x, 0) + 1);
}
int ans = 1;
if (freq.containsKey(1L)) {
int cnt = freq.get(1L);
ans = Math.max(ans, cnt % 2 == 0 ? cnt - 1 : cnt);
}
for (long x : freq.keySet()) {
if (x == 1) continue;
long cur = x;
int len = 0;
while (freq.getOrDefault(cur, 0) >= 2) {
len += 2;
if (cur > 1000000000L / cur) {
break;
}
cur *= cur;
}
if (freq.getOrDefault(cur, 0) == 1) {
len++;
} else {
len--;
}
ans = Math.max(ans, len);
}
return ans;
}
}
